Mrs Pepperpot’s Christmas
by
Alf Prøysen
Illustrared by Hilda Offen
One of Prøysen’s delightful short stories, written forty years ago, and collected into books, but now newly imagined on its own, with illustrations by Hilda Offen.
Mrs Pepperpot’s shrinking habit can be very inconvenient, especially when she wants to go shopping for Christmas presents. However she uses it to her best advantage to force her husband into buying the presents she wants for the birds, and a mistletoe wreath!
These are classic stories, far beyond their Norwegian homeland, their translation (still the original) retaining the timeless magic of a folk tale. Offen’s new illustrations also retain the atmosphere of the originals, complete with Mrs Pepperpot’s striped skirt. Mrs P’s always knows how to make use of her miniscule size!
